Without GMO (2012)
Young woman’s husband died tragically. From possible kinds of burial she chooses cremation. The woman is late for a funeral… One of the crematorium workers has already received her husband ashes and is grinding them in a crusher. Then he carefully puts the package into the urn and sifts ashes there. But not all of them. He leaves a handful and sifts it into the rolling bin prepared beforehand... When the bin is full, the crematorium worker takes it home ... At his balcony, he grows tomatoes which need fertilizer. When the crematorium worker sells them, he assures customers that his product is ecologically clean.

My Father (2019)
Spring 2014. Russian regular troops invaded the territory of sovereign Ukraine. Volodymyr Samolenko became one of the first volunteers of the Donbas battalion and died in battle. His daughter Olya tries to understand why her father went to war if he loved her so much.

Collective Red (1999)
A film portrait of the famous Ukrainian artist Arsen Savadov. The film depicts the process of creating the art project "Collective Red," which results in the entire creative team ending up at the police station.

A Yellow Flower for Monsieur Burion (2012)
A French anti-globalization writer arrives in Kyiv for the presentation of his book. A surprise awaits him at Boryspil Airport. Instead of a young and pretty translator, the writer is met by her father, a policeman with not very refined manners. The lack of a common language causes comical situations and conflicts between the men. However, they unexpectedly find a common topic.

Ukraine, Goodbye! (2011)
Ukraine, goodbye! - Ukrainian film Almanac — a collection of short films about the acute social problem of Ukraine-emigration abroad. The collection includes 25 short films in Ukrainian or Russian.
